Associations to the word «Routing»

Wiktionary

ROUTING, noun. A method of finding paths from origins to destinations in a network such as the Internet, along which information can be passed.
ROUTING, verb. Present participle of route
ROUTING, verb. Present participle of rout
ROUTING, noun. A channel cut in a material such as wood with a router or gouge.
ROUTING LEAK, noun. (internet) The situation where the internal routing table of a network provider is broadcast externally to peered networks via Border Gateway Protocol (usually caused by an error in a boundary router), resulting in incorrectly routed internet traffic for external networks which accept the new routing instruction into their own routing tables.
ROUTING LEAKS, noun. Plural of routing leak
ROUTING NUMBER, noun. (US) An eight or nine digit number used by a banking institution to designate a certain geographic area used to direct and sort inquiries and transactions to the correct district, usually shown at the bottom left of a check
ROUTING NUMBERS, noun. Plural of routing number
ROUTING SLIP, noun. A slip of paper that specifies a route for a document to circulate.
